guizero simply returns what was is given to it by tkinter (the underlying GUI framework). If tkinter doesnt return these characters then there probably isnt a lot which can be done.

https://github.com/lawsie/guizero/blob/master/guizero/event.py#L33

The event object return also includes the underlying tk_event object which you may be able to interrogate to get at the non-printing characters. e.g.

 def enterKeyClicked(event):
    print("tk event object", event.tk_event)

app = App()

textbox = TextBox(app)
textbox.when_key_pressed = enterKeyClicked

app.display()

You can get the keycode from the tk_event which includes non-printing charactors.

from guizero import App, TextBox

def enterKeyClicked(event):
    print("keycode:" + str(event.tk_event.keycode))

app = App()

textbox = TextBox(app)
textbox.when_key_pressed = enterKeyClicked

app.display()

Suggest we add tk_event.keycode to the guizero event object at some point. Its a minor change to the event.EventData object.
